The urban environment in Limbe plays a significant role in shaping banking activities. Factors such as population density, economic development, and infrastructure directly affect how banks operate. For instance, as more people move into urban areas, there is an increased demand for banking services. This demand can lead to the establishment of new branches and the introduction of innovative financial products tailored to meet the needs of urban residents. Additionally, the urban environment affects the accessibility of banking services; well-developed infrastructure, such as roads and public transport, can enhance customer access to bank branches and ATMs, thereby increasing transaction volume and customer satisfaction.
Furthermore, the impact of the urban environment on banking activities is also evident in the types of services offered. In urban settings like Limbe, banks are more likely to provide services that cater to businesses, such as loans and credit facilities, which are essential for supporting local economic growth. The competitive nature of urban economies also encourages banks to adopt modern technologies, such as online banking and mobile payment systems, to attract and retain customers. As urbanization progresses, the need for banks to adapt to changing consumer behaviors and preferences becomes even more critical.

Moreover, the urban environment significantly influences the regulatory framework within which banks operate. Local government policies regarding urban development, zoning, and financial regulations can either facilitate or hinder banking operations. For example, if local authorities promote business-friendly policies, banks may find it easier to establish new branches and expand their services. Conversely, restrictive regulations can limit banking activities and discourage investment in the sector. The interplay between local governance and banking practices is crucial in understanding the overall impact of the urban environment on financial institutions.
Another important aspect to consider is the role of technology in the urban environment and its impact on banking activities in Limbe. The rise of digital banking has transformed how banks interact with their customers. Urban residents increasingly expect convenient and efficient banking services, leading banks to invest in technology such as mobile banking apps and online platforms. This shift not only enhances customer experience but also allows banks to reach a broader audience, including those in remote or underserved areas of Limbe. The integration of technology into banking practices is a direct response to the demands of the urban environment and plays a vital role in shaping the future of banking in the municipality.
Despite the many opportunities presented by the urban environment, there are also challenges that banks in Limbe must navigate. Issues such as crime rates, economic instability, and inadequate infrastructure can pose significant risks to banking activities. For instance, high levels of crime can lead to increased security costs for banks, while economic downturns can result in higher default rates on loans. Understanding these challenges is essential for banks looking to thrive in the urban environment of Limbe.
